Texas Instruments CC2640F128RSMR


- Part Number:
CC2640F128RSMR
- Manufacturer:
- Category:
- RoHs:
RoHS Compliant - Datasheet:
CC2640F128RSMR_Datesheet - Description:
IC RF TxRx + MCU Bluetooth Bluetooth v4.1 2.4GHz 32-VFQFN Exposed Pad
- In stock 1,989
CC2640F128RSMR Datasheet Summary
1. Device Overview
The CC2640F128RSMR is a member of Texas Instruments' SimpleLink™ family, a cost-effective, ultra-low-power wireless MCU optimized for Bluetooth Low Energy (BLE) applications. It features a 32-bit ARM Cortex-M3 processor, integrated 2.4-GHz RF transceiver, and a dedicated ultra-low-power sensor controller, enabling long battery life for coin-cell-powered and energy-harvesting devices.
2. Key Features
2.1 Microcontroller Core
- Processor: ARM Cortex-M3 running at up to 48 MHz
- EEMBC CoreMark® Score: 142
- Memory: 128KB in-system programmable Flash, 8KB SRAM (cache), 20KB ultra-low-leakage SRAM
- Debugging: 2-Pin cJTAG and JTAG support
- Firmware Update: Over-The-Air (OTA) upgrade capability
2.2 Ultra-Low-Power Sensor Controller
- Autonomous operation independent of the main system
- 16-bit architecture with 2KB ultra-low-leakage SRAM (code/data)
- Supports analog/digital sensor interfacing and data collection in sleep mode
2.3 RF Section
- Standard Compliance: Bluetooth Low Energy (BLE) 4.2 specification
- Frequency Band: 2.4 GHz
- Receiver Sensitivity: -97 dBm (BLE, differential mode); -96 dBm (single-ended mode)
- Output Power: Programmable up to +5 dBm (differential); +2 dBm (single-ended)
- Link Budget: 102 dB (BLE)
- RF Interface: Single-ended or differential
- Regulatory Compliance: ETSI EN 300 328, EN 300 440 Class 2, FCC CFR47 Part 15, ARIB STD-T66
2.4 Peripherals
- GPIOs: 10 (32-pin VQFN RSM package)
- Timers: Four general-purpose timer modules (eight 16-bit or four 32-bit, with PWM)
- Analog: 12-bit ADC (200 ksamples/s, 8-channel analog MUX), continuous-time comparator, ultra-low-power analog comparator, programmable current source, integrated temperature sensor
- Communication Interfaces: UART, 2× SSI (SPI, MICROWIRE, TI), I2C, I2S
- Security: AES-128 security module, True Random Number Generator (TRNG)
- Miscellaneous: Real-Time Clock (RTC), 32-channel µDMA, support for eight capacitive-sensing buttons
2.5 Power Consumption
- Supply Voltage Range: 1.8–3.8 V (normal operation); 1.7–1.95 V (external regulator mode)
- Active-Mode RX: 5.9 mA
- Active-Mode TX (0 dBm): 6.1 mA; TX (+5 dBm): 9.1 mA
- Active-Mode MCU: 61 µA/MHz; 48.5 CoreMark/mA
- Active-Mode Sensor Controller: 8.2 µA/MHz
- Standby Mode (RTC running, RAM/CPU retention): 1 µA
- Shutdown Mode (wake on external events): 100 nA
3. Package Information
- Package Type: VQFN (RSM)
- Body Size: 4.00 mm × 4.00 mm
- Pin Count: 32
- Pitch: 0.4 mm
- RoHS Compliance: Yes
- Lead Finish: NIPDAU
- MSL Rating: Level-3-260C-168 HR
- Operating Temperature Range: -40 °C to 85 °C
4. Terminal Configuration (RSM Package)
4.1 Key Pin Functions
| Pin Name | Type | Description |
|---|---|---|
| RF_P | RF I/O | Positive RF input (RX) / output (TX) |
| RF_N | RF I/O | Negative RF input (RX) / output (TX) |
| RX_TX | RF I/O | Optional bias pin for RF LNA |
| VDDS | Power | 1.8–3.8 V main chip supply |
| VDDS2 | Power | 1.8–3.8 V GPIO supply |
| VDDS_DCDC | Power | 1.8–3.8 V DC-DC supply (tie to ground for external regulator mode) |
| VDDR | Power | 1.7–1.95 V supply (typically connected to internal DC-DC output) |
| VDDR_RF | Power | 1.7–1.95 V RF core supply |
| DCDC_SW | Power | Output from internal DC-DC |
| DCOUPL | Power | 1.27-V regulated digital-supply decoupling capacitor (no external circuitry supply) |
| DIO_0–DIO_9 | Digital/Analog I/O | GPIOs (部分支持 Sensor Controller, analog functions, high-drive capability) |
| JTAG_TMSC/JTAG_TCKC | Digital I/O | JTAG debugging pins |
| RESET_N | Digital Input | Active-low reset (no internal pullup) |
| X32K_Q1/X32K_Q2 | Analog I/O | 32-kHz crystal oscillator pins |
| X24M_N/X24M_P | Analog I/O | 24-MHz crystal oscillator pins |
| EGP | Power | Exposed Ground Pad |
5. Memory Specifications
- Flash Memory: 128KB (in-system programmable)
- SRAM: 20KB ultra-low-leakage SRAM + 8KB cache SRAM (configurable as general-purpose SRAM)
- ROM: Preprogrammed with TI RTOS kernel, Driverlib, BLE controller, and bootloader
6. Clock Systems
- External Clocks: 24-MHz crystal (required for RF), 32.768-kHz crystal (optional, for BLE sleep mode accuracy)
- Internal Clocks: 48-MHz RC oscillator (RCOSC_HF), 32-kHz RC oscillator (RCOSC_LF)
- Clock Accuracy: RCOSC_HF (±0.25% calibrated), RCOSC_LF (compensatable to ±500 ppm for RTC)
7. Power Modes
| Mode | CPU Status | Key Features | Current Consumption | Wake-Up Time |
|---|---|---|---|---|
| Active | Active | Full peripheral operation | 1.45 mA + 31 µA/MHz | — |
| Idle | Off | RAM/power systems on | 550 µA | 14 µs |
| Standby | Off | RTC/register/RAM retention | 1 µA (RCOSC_LF); 1.2 µA (XOSC_LF) | 151 µs |
| Shutdown | Off | Full power-off | 150 nA | 1015 µs |
8. Application Areas
- Home and Building Automation: Lighting, locks, gateways, security systems
- Industrial: Logistics, asset tracking, remote display, cable replacement, HMI
- Retail: Beacons, ESL/price tags, point-of-sale systems
- Health and Medical: Thermometers, SpO2 monitors, blood glucose/pressure meters, weight scales
- Sports and Fitness: Activity trackers, heart rate monitors, sports watches, gym equipment
- HID: Remote controls, keyboards, mice, gaming devices
- Accessories: Wearables, trackers, luggage tags, toys
9. Tools and Development Environment
- Development Kits: Full-feature and low-cost LaunchPad kits
- Software Tools: SmartRF Studio, Sensor Controller Studio, SmartRF Flash Programmer 2
- IDEs: IAR Embedded Workbench® for ARM, Code Composer Studio™
- Reference Designs: Multiple RF configuration options available via TI Designs library
Purchase
No need to register to order from JMBom Electronics, but signing in lets you track your order like a pro. Give it a try for a smoother shopping ride.
Means
Easy peasy! Pay your way with PayPal, Credit Card, or wire transfer in USD. We've got you covered.
RFQ(Request for Quotations)
Get the freshest prices and stock updates by asking for a quote! Our sales team will shoot you an email within a day. It's that simple.
IMPORTANT NOTICE
1. Look out for your order details in your inbox! (If it's missing, check the spam folder just in case.)
2. Our sales manager will double-check the order and keep you posted on any price or stock changes. No worries, we've got you covered.

Shipping Rate
We ship orders once a day around 5 p.m., except Sunday. Once shipped, the estimated delivery time depends on the courier company you choose, usually 5-7 working days.

Shipping Methods
We provide DHL, FedEx, UPS, EMS, SF Express, and Registered Air Mail international shipping.


Payment
You can pay the orders on the website directly or pay by wire transfer offline. We support: Paypal、VISA、Credit Card.





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ments

Texas Instruments












